Transaction

dec4e87076d949363442ebed84aae98e88fa08192bb405c01545f57f792556cf
300,576 confirmations
Timestamp
1595887199
Block641,089
Fee134,848 sats
Fee rate259.8 sats/vB
view on mempool.space

Inputs & Outputs